Kannur: Schoolchildren in Panoor were compelled to stand on the streets under the scorching sun and shout slogans for the Chief Minister as part of the Nava Kerala Sadas event. In this incident, the students from Champad LP School were instructed to raise slogans in praise of the Chief Minister.
Despite discomfort and fatigue, the students were directed to shout slogans as the Chief Minister’s bus passed by. The organisers asked them to continue shouting slogans when the children grew tired and their voices weakened.
Following this incident, locals filed a complaint with the Child Rights Commission. This incident follows prior controversies surrounding the District Education Officer’s suggestion of participating schoolchildren in the Nava Kerala Sadas event. An order was issued mandating a minimum participation of 200 students from each school. The decision was made after the number of people participating in the Nava Kerala Sadas decreased.
